Warehouse/ Procurement Division

The Warehouse division is responsible for the warehousing and distribution of all materials held in inventory necessary for the installation and connection of new water and sewer customers. This division is also responsible for materials used for preventive maintenance activities and general water and wastewater treatment facilities repairs and maintenance used by the Utility. This includes pipe, fittings, hydrants, valves, grinder systems, and consumable supplies, with a total on-hand inventory of approximately $1 million for any given month. The warehouse also receives and distributes non-stock items used in general operations. Other responsibilities of the warehouse include the creation of purchase order requisitions, management of the Utility's procurement card system, general accounting, and coordination with the City's Office of Management and Budget in the development and administration of Utility Contracts. Currently, there are seven employees dedicated full-time to warehouse operations who include the Warehouse Supervisor, five Warehouse Technicians, and one Buyer.
